Macra na Feirme is calling for farmers' right to build on their own land to be protected.

It comes ahead of the release of the new Rural Housing Guidelines, which are expected to be published in October.

The farming organisation says there are issues across the country, where sons and daughters of farmers are being denied planning permission for a number of reasons. 

President of Macra, and Laois' John Keane, says farmers need to reside close to where they work, especially during calving season:
